  • Dramatic irony
    • The audience (people who would've lost loved ones from the first and second world war, and the Titanic) already knows that the Titanic has sunk, performed after 2nd world war but set before first world war
  • Knowing this
    Priestley has an impact on the audience

  • When the Inspector arrives
    Sheila faces her truth, she is able to become the woman she wants to be in the back of the mirror
  • When rejecting Gerald
    There is no grey area, 'we have become different people now'
  • Contextually, Sheila could represent a perfect candidate for the women's suffrage movement- they are also middle class women who are trying to find their voice
